Popular Post Bendigeidfran Posted May 27, 2022 Popular Post Share Posted May 27, 2022 OWR's disbandment has as much to do with losing the war as the flavour of Cinnamon Toast Crunch has on whether or not I wear fishnet stockings to bed. We had some great times trying our best to ignore this game's toxicity but ultimately we'll be better off as a community ourselves without this game constantly throwing wrenches in our attempts to mind our own business. We played this game for many years and we pushed through far worse in-game situations than this, whether you liked us or not a well adjusted individual would be able to appreciate that this isn't just a random alliance disbanding after its first war. A large number of our members have already quit the game entirely, most likely a few more will as well over the coming weeks. To all the people saying crap like "Good", you're part of the problem. People mass-quitting the game should never be a positive thing to the people playing that game, diversity in ethos is what makes games like this work, without it you're just playing with the same awful war system over and over watching the numbers go up and down. The game isn't special, all the best parts of it happen outside of the game between the people that play it. It's a vehicle for personal interactions and the construction of stories and it can fulful that role very well when people respect the fact that behind the facade is a group of actual human beings which have understandably developed a strong connection with each other and with the concept of their alliance over the many years it existed. We've seen kids go from school to university to owning their own houses within the lifespan of OWR, we've had people get married, have children, have their lives fall apart and rebuild them again, within the lifespan of our alliance and OWR was a rock through all of it because no matter how the real world treated you, you could log on to Discord and the game, and you'd be amongst friends. Regardless of your feelings about us, how we conducted ourselves or how we played the game, anyone who doesn't see the tragedy in the loss of that is a sociopath. 34 1 1 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
